Catalog description

This course is designed to investigate reading instruction in the elementary grades. This will include a study of the reading process, methods of instruction, materials available, and reading skills. Methods, procedures, and techniques of identifying, analyzing, and correcting reading difficulties will be explored. Students will participate in a practicum experience (45 hours maximum per semester arranged with the instructor, school, and candidate) which will provide an opportunity to obtain classroom experience in strategies that will help the struggling reader. Graduate credit requirements are described in the course syllabus. Prerequisite: Level I Admission to Teacher Education, and EDUC 500 , EDUC 576 , and EDUC 580 . Because this is an upper division course, expectations for student performance is at an advanced level. Evaluation of course requirements is more rigorous than at the lower division section of this course.
